SSE Thermal is looking to a recruit a Process Safety Manager/ SHE Manager. This is a Senior management position within the SSE Thermal SHE Leadership team (LT) with responsibility for providing technical challenge, expertise and support across the SSE Thermal Business in relation to process safety, whilst also providing professional SHE expertise across the wider Safety, health and environmental discipline. Reporting directly to the Head of SHE, Process Safety Manager/ SHE Manager will apply specialist expertise across the entire life cycles of SSE Thermal activities, both in existing technologies but also in relation to new and emerging technologies such as CCS and Hydrogen. This will include;

  • Support SSE Thermal in their endeavours to keep people, assets and the environment safe from harm.
  • Development and delivery of the SSE Thermal SHE Plan, whilst establishing and managing appropriate operational standards and policies to ensure Process Safety risks are appropriately controlled.
  • Guide, lead and develop the provision and capability of all Process Safety support across the SSE Thermal to actively support operational and business objectives.
  • Build and maintain trusted relationships with the SSE Thermal LT and with key stakeholders including Regulatory Authorities, Industry Bodies, Contractor Management Teams and Site Operational Teams and our Technical Engineering and Asset Management team.
  • Provide advice and guidance on all Process Safety matters and its potential impact on SHE and asset integrity and will be required to apply this expertise in new and emerging areas.

What do I need?

To be considered for this role, we would love you to have:

  • Experience of working at a senior level in high hazard industries and major accident hazard sites (e.g. Gas storage, petrochemical, oil and gas).
  • Detailed knowledge of COMAH regulations and their applications.
  • Deep knowledge in how to apply a wide range of hazard analysis and risk assessment techniques (e.g. HAZID, HAZOP, PHR, LOPA, FTA, EIA, FMEA etc) and the development of ALARP studies to influence decision making and change.
  • Ability to perform, and manage a team, within an environment of high of significant and rapid technology change (CCS and Hydrogen).
  • Effective communicator, with the ability to communicate at all levels within and outside of the organisation.
